xfrm: prevent ipcomp scratch buffer race condition

In ipcomp_compress(), sortirq is enabled too early, allowing the
per-cpu scratch buffer to be rewritten by ipcomp_decompress()
(called on the same CPU in softirq context) between populating
the buffer and copying the compressed data to the skb.

v2: as pointed out by Steffen Klassert, if we also move the
local_bh_disable() before reading the per-cpu pointers, we can
get rid of get_cpu()/put_cpu().

v3: removed ipcomp_decompress part (as explained by Herbert Xu,
it cannot be called from process context), get rid of cpu
variable (thanks to Eric Dumazet)
